Deep Sleep: What Does It Mean To Have High Scores?

what does high deep sleep mean

Deep sleep, often referred to as slow-wave sleep, is the third stage of non-rapid eye movement (NREM) sleep. During this stage, the body repairs muscles, strengthens the immune system, and consolidates memories. Deep sleep is also important for growth and development, glucose regulation, and keeping hormones balanced. While there is no specific requirement for deep sleep, it is generally recommended that adults get 7 to 9 hours of sleep per night, with 15 to 25% of that time spent in deep sleep. Poor quality sleep or a consistent lack of deep sleep can have negative impacts on both mental and physical health, increasing the risk of various health conditions.

Deep sleep is restorative

Deep sleep is characterised by slow brain waves, a lowered heart rate, and slow and steady breathing. It is the stage of sleep when the body temperature drops, and the pituitary gland releases human growth hormone, aiding in muscle repair and growth. This stage of sleep is important for overall brain function and health. It is harder to wake someone from deep sleep, and they may feel groggy if they do wake during this stage.

The amount of deep sleep one gets can vary from night to night. If someone does not get enough deep sleep one night, the body will compensate the next night by reaching deep sleep faster and staying in that stage for longer. However, a consistent lack of deep sleep over time can lead to chronic sleep deprivation, which has been linked to various health issues, including an increased risk of obesity, Type 2 Diabetes, heart disease, cancer, dementia, and depression.

Deep sleep is particularly important for athletes, as it is during this stage that the body restores its physical energy. It is also when the body is able to build muscle after exercise or training. Getting sufficient deep sleep is essential for seeing gains from physical training.

There are several ways to increase the amount of deep sleep one gets. These include improving overall sleep quality, spending more time in bed, and creating a bedtime routine to help the body unwind. Taking a warm bath, avoiding caffeine and alcohol, and sticking to a consistent sleep schedule can all help improve sleep quality and duration.

Deep sleep is important for memory

Deep sleep, also known as slow-wave sleep, is the final stage of the non-REM sleep cycle. During this stage, the body and brain waves slow down, and it becomes hard to wake the sleeper. While the brain waves slow down, the brain remains active, processing and consolidating memories.

Memory consolidation is thought to occur during sleep, particularly during slow-wave sleep. This is when encoded sequences are integrated into new and existing neuronal knowledge networks and filed for long-term storage in the neocortex.

Additionally, deep sleep supports the creation of new memories. Glucose metabolism in the brain increases during deep sleep, supporting short-term and long-term memory and overall learning. Studies have shown that people obtain a higher proportion of deep sleep after learning a new task, indicating that deep sleep plays a role in memory formation and cognitive processing.

The importance of deep sleep for memory is further highlighted by the negative consequences of sleep deprivation. Lack of sleep can impair both short-term and long-term memory, leading to memory problems and cognitive issues. It can also decrease learning abilities by up to 40%. Therefore, it is crucial to prioritize sleep, especially during the learning process, to ensure optimal memory function.

Deep sleep is linked to physical health

Sleep is divided into two categories: REM (rapid-eye movement) sleep and non-REM sleep. The first part of the cycle is non-REM sleep, which is composed of four stages. The first stage comes between being awake and falling asleep. The second is light sleep, when heart rate and breathing regulate and body temperature drops. The third and fourth stages are deep sleep. During the transition into sleep, electrical signals in the brain fall into wave-like patterns, with different wave patterns associated with different stages of sleep.

Deep sleep, or slow-wave sleep, supports memory, growth, and cell regeneration. It repairs muscles, strengthens the immune system, and leaves you refreshed in the morning. A lack of restorative sleep raises your chances of infections, thinking and memory problems, and other health issues. During deep sleep, your breathing and heart rate go down, but your ability to fight germs and to form memories goes up. Your brain evaluates new memories and then preserves and consolidates the most relevant ones to avoid saturating memory pathways.

Deep sleep also helps conserve and restore energy. It's also a cue from your internal body clock, or circadian rhythm, that it's time to sleep. Your heart rate slows, and you breathe at a slow and steady pace. Your blood pressure also drops. It's normal to see a 10%-20% dip. Your pituitary gland sends out human growth hormone, which helps your body repair muscle and other tissue. If you’re a kid, deep sleep will send out growth hormones to help your bones grow.

Deep sleep seems to be important for glucose regulation in adults. Studies show a lack of it can lower your insulin sensitivity. Sleep is vital to the rest of the body, too. When people don’t get enough sleep, their health risks rise. Symptoms of depression, seizures, high blood pressure, and migraines worsen. Immunity is compromised, increasing the likelihood of illness and infection. Sleep also plays a role in metabolism. Even one night of missed sleep can create a prediabetic state in an otherwise healthy person.

In the past century, scientists have recognized several sleep disorders, as well as the deleterious effects of sleep deprivation and poor-quality sleep on our long-term health. Research has connected poor sleep quality and reduced sleep duration to an increased risk of diabetes, obesity, and cardiovascular disease. A growing body of research has connected a lack of quality sleep with poor cognitive function, cognitive decline, and dementia in old age.

Deep sleep is harder to wake from

Deep sleep, also known as slow-wave sleep (SWS) or delta sleep, is the final stage of non-rapid eye movement (non-REM) sleep. During this stage, brain waves are at their slowest frequency and highest amplitude, and it is harder for external stimuli to wake the sleeper. This is because the body and brain waves slow down, with the heart rate, breathing, and body temperature all decreasing. As a result, the sleeper is less responsive to their environment and harder to wake up.

Deep sleep is crucial for memory consolidation, growth, cell regeneration, and immune system strengthening. It also contributes to a feeling of refreshment upon waking up. Typically, adults enter deep sleep within an hour of falling asleep, and the duration of this stage becomes shorter as the night progresses.

The difficulty of waking someone from deep sleep is further emphasised by the concept of sleep inertia, a state of confusion or "mental fog" that can last for about 30 minutes after waking up. Sleep inertia is more likely to occur during abrupt awakenings from deep sleep and can impair cognitive performance.

Additionally, the quality of sleep, including deep sleep, is influenced by factors such as age, diet, exercise, and exposure to light and noise. For example, a low-carbohydrate diet, a consistent sleep schedule, regular exercise, and reducing caffeine, alcohol, and nicotine intake can promote deeper sleep.

While the exact purpose of deep sleep is still being investigated, its restorative benefits are evident, and insufficient deep sleep is linked to various health issues, including an increased risk of infections, heart disease, and neurological conditions.

Deep sleep is linked to brain health

Sleep is divided into two categories: REM (rapid eye movement) and non-REM sleep. You begin the night in non-REM sleep, followed by a brief period of REM sleep. The cycle continues throughout the night. Deep sleep occurs in the final stage of non-REM sleep, specifically in stages 3 and 4. During this time, your brain waves are at their slowest in frequency and highest in amplitude.

Deep sleep is critical for brain restoration, allowing us to wake up feeling refreshed and ready to take on the day. It is also vital for brain plasticity, or our ability to process and memorize information. Not getting enough deep sleep can inhibit our ability to remember and focus.

During deep sleep, the brain's housekeeping system, known as the glymphatic system, flushes away toxins, including beta-amyloid and other proteins linked to Alzheimer's disease. When people don't get sufficient amounts of deep sleep, blood pressure may not decline as it should, triggering damaging inflammation. This can cause problems in the glymphatic system, which depends on healthy brain blood vessels.

Deep sleep also strengthens the immune system, repairs muscles, and promotes growth and development, especially in children. A lack of restorative sleep raises your chances of infections, thinking and memory problems, and other health issues.

To maximize your deep sleep experience, it is recommended to sleep in a dark and quiet room with no visual stimulation. It is also important to avoid bright screens two to three hours before bedtime.
